Robi spinner hunt competition: Unorthodox spinners in focus ahead of final phase

Update : 05 Apr 2017, 10:05 PM
A total of 50 male, five female and as many differently-abled spinners were chosen from all across the country for the five-day long residential Robi camp to be held in Mirpur's Sher-e-Bangla National Stadium, starting on Thursday. A press conference was held at SBNS on Wednesday where the organisers announced the details of the campaign and its possible outcome. BCB vice-president and chairman of the High Performance committee, Mahbub Anam informed that they are satisfied with the response and are happy with the skill level exhibited by the spinners ahead of the final phase of the competition. “Besides orthodox right- and left-arm spinners, we have got some fantastic unorthodox spinners too. I have heard of a chinaman bowler who I think will be a wonderful addition to our cricket. Till date, Bangladesh are yet to see a chinaman bowler in mainstream cricket,” Anam told the media on Wednesday. “The best part of the campaign is that we have been able to reach out for spinners across the 64 districts of the country. This has revitalised our cricket in the grass-root level. We are confident that at the end of this competition, we will be able to present a group of potential spinning options for our male and female teams,” he said. Bangladesh tasted a lot of success in recent times largely owing to their spinners. There was a time not so long ago in the country’s cricket when the left-arm spinners ruled both the domestic and international scene. However, the same cannot be said of the unorthodox spinners. Not only in the national team but in domestic cricket as well, the teams are defensive and often overlook the leg-spinners, given that they might prove to be expensive on a day. When queried if such thinking can mar the effort of the spinners who will emerge from the competition, Anam said, “I totally agree to that. We have always been defensive towards the leg-spinners. The unorthodox spinners can be expensive giving away runs for which we often overlook them. I believe this has come from our defensive mentality. But I hope it will change soon and that the teams start thinking attacking.” The first phase of the competition was held in 64 districts in association with the District Sports Associations of the respective districts. At the end of the first phase, 928 male and 72 female spinners were selected. All the selected athletes then took part in the second phase of the campaign held in 10 divisional level cities. The spinners who were selected for the second phase will join the final phase of the competition.
